Obama, Mitt Romney duel over 'apology.'

By Miguel Angel Mejia Reyes. On 12th September 2012, Politico in its article named "Obama, Romney duel over 'apology'" talks about the position of Romney regarding the announcement of the US Embassy of El Cairo. In which, Romney insists, the embassy offers an apology for an american video ridiculing Mahoma, which leaded a number of protesters to attack the US embassy in Libya and to murder the ambassador and another four members of the embassy. 

For Romney, this action seems to be giving an apology to the protesters, and blames Obama for the words spread by the embassy; insisting that Obama is responsible of what his administration and embassies say and, that his too soft reaction damages the image of the US, reflecting weakness. The Obama’s administration did not payed attention of Romney’s accusations and focused only in offering its condolences to the families of the victims, assuring that his government will make justice.

In consequence, there are a variety reactions, there are the ones that support the Romney’s point of view arguing that the Obama’s administrations is too soft, and because of this, the aggressions could continue. For them, the fact that this event occurred 11 years after the terrorist attack of 07/11, is a very serious situation, there is fear and anger. In the other hand, there are the ones who accuse Romney to politicize the unfortunate event, they blame Romney of being impulsive, attribution that can not have an american president.
